Visual Studio
Visual Studio 2022. Wprowadzenie do .NET MAUI
- Szczegóły
- Kategoria: Visual Studio
Wejdź ze swoim kodem na wiele platform. Równocześnie!
Oferowane przez Microsoft oprogramowanie Visual Studio ma spore możliwości. W tym środowisku można samodzielnie projektować aplikacje, aplikacje sieciowe, usługi sieciowe i serwisy internetowe - czyli praktycznie wszystko. W ramach Visual Studio 2022 możliwa jest praca z .NET MAUI, międzyplatformową strukturą do tworzenia natywnych aplikacji mobilnych i klasycznych (z użyciem języków C# i XAML).
Z tego podręcznika dowiesz się, jak w ramach Visual Studio 2022 korzystać z .NET MAUI. Poznasz zasady tworzenia projektów i uruchamiania aplikacji w systemach Windows i Android, jak również przechowywania danych w plikach XML. Zaznajomisz się też z architekturą MVVM i z odpowiednimi poleceniami. Przyjrzysz się zachowaniom, własnościom zależności i własnościom doczepianym.
Visual Studio 2022, C# i .NET. Programowanie kontrolek
- Szczegóły
- Kategoria: Visual Studio
Nie trzeba siedzieć po uszy w programowaniu, by zauważyć pewną regułę: lwia część książek poświęconych temu zagadnieniu została napisana w podobny sposób. I nie chodzi o styl, środowisko czy język, lecz o strukturę. Prawidłowość tę zauważył Łukasz Sosna, który do zagadnienia programowania w języku C# i użytkowania środowiska .NET postanowił podejść w odmienny sposób. W najnowszej publikacji swojego autorstwa zatem skupia się na praktycznym wymiarze programowania, czyli używaniu dostępnych w oprogramowaniu Visual Studio 2022 komponentów zwanych kontrolkami.
Prezentuje sposoby oprogramowywania przycisków, menu, pól tekstowych i wyboru, etykiet, list, dymków podpowiedzi, paneli, okien z wyborem koloru, czcionki itd. Skąd taki wybór? Autor, doświadczony programista, doskonale zdaje sobie sprawę, że Visual Studio, C# i .NET zdobywają coraz większą popularność, gdyż idealnie nadają się do pisania programów na wszystkie systemy: komputery działające pod kontrolą Windowsa, Linuksa, macOS-a, a także na inteligentne telewizory, smartfony itd.
Visual C# dla zupełnie początkujących. Owoce programowania. Wydanie IV
- Szczegóły
- Kategoria: Visual Studio
C# jest nowoczesnym, lubianym i popularnym wśród programistów językiem ogólnego zastosowania. Jego sztandarową zaletą jest wszechstronność i elastyczność: może posłużyć do tworzenia serwisów internetowych, aplikacji biznesowych oraz gier.
Oprogramowanie zbudowane w C# będzie poprawnie działać na tradycyjnych komputerach, serwerach, urządzeniach mobilnych, a także na specjalnych urządzeniach do gier. Tworzenie kodu C# w środowisku Visual Studio jest bardzo efektywnym, przyjemnym i motywującym sposobem pracy. Niemniej jednak, aby napisane w ten sposób aplikacje działały bezproblemowo przez długi czas, należy dobrze poznać reguły rządzące programowaniem.
Visual Studio 2017. Tworzenie aplikacji Windows w języku C#
- Szczegóły
- Kategoria: Visual Studio
Programuj w C# i odkryj możliwości Visual Studio 2017!
Microsoft Visual Studio to znakomite środowisko programistyczne, w którym bardzo wydajnie, a przy tym z przyjemnością, można projektować i testować aplikacje desktopowe, mobilne i webowe w kilku językach programowania, z wykorzystaniem bogatego zbioru bibliotek oraz interesujących dodatków dostępnych w usłudze NuGet, wydatnie skracających czas pracy. Jeśli chcesz poznać możliwości tego pakietu dla języka C# i nauczyć się tworzyć kompletne, dobrze przemyślane i doskonale działające aplikacje, nie zwlekaj, tylko czym prędzej sięgnij po tę książkę.
Pomoże Ci ona zorientować się, jakie techniki oraz jakie wzorce projektowe będą najlepsze dla Twoich projektów aplikacji desktopowych Windows Presentation Foundation (WPF).
MVVM i XAML w Visual Studio 2015
- Szczegóły
- Kategoria: Visual Studio
Twórz doskonałe aplikacje zgodne ze wzorcem MVVM z użyciem języka XAML!
Wzorzec MVVM, czyli jak zespołowo wytwarzać aplikacje, które można łatwo testować.
Budowanie interfejsu w XAML, czyli moc i elegancja.
Aplikacje uniwersalne, czyli jak użyć jednego kodu dla wielu platform.
Aplikację można budować na wiele sposobów, z użyciem różnych narzędzi. Zawsze trzeba jednak pamiętać o tym, do czego ma ona służyć, kto będzie jej używał, na jakim sprzęcie i jak długi ma być jej cykl życiowy. Jeżeli projekt jest duży lub jego czas życia planowany jest na lata, warto od razu zadbać o to, aby architektura projektu ułatwiała współpracę wielu osób przy jego tworzeniu, późniejszą rozbudowę, testowanie najbardziej istotnych modułów i możliwość używania aplikacji w wersjach przeznaczonych dla różnych platform sprzętowych oraz systemów operacyjnych.